Integrations
Show more
E-mail & communication
- Outlook / Gmail – log emails and schedule follow-ups
- Slack / Microsoft Teams – receive notifications about tasks, comments, and status updates
File & document management
- Google Drive / OneDrive / Dropbox – access files directly from your boards
- DocuSign / PandaDoc – integrate with your document signing workflows
Calendar & meeting scheduling
- Google Calendar, Outlook Calendar – sync deadlines and tasks seamlessly
CRM & marketing
- HubSpot, Salesforce, Facebook Lead Ads – sync contacts and leads effortlessly
- Mailchimp, ActiveCampaign – update campaigns and contacts automatically
Automation & API
- Make, Zapier – advanced orchestration with other systems
- Webhooki i REST API – custom integrations tailored to your workflows
